Here again I painted Sho's savages bleues, providing quite a wild outlook of dress variation and plunder and different equipment, those miniatures are full of character. For the colour I paint converted an Adolfo Ramos white Colonel colour. Mainly I used Contrast colours, however the "whites" were conventionally painted, as well as the faces, which I did up a bit with additional conventional hobby paints flesh colours.
